Output 24871fa6af9735ce3dcaa74bea6db8d05aab3a294f665b3fcc23a51dd5ecc1c1:1

value
372960
script pubkey
OP_0 OP_PUSHBYTES_20 d620750ad3e5fbc186fecf013eabd9bb754d2107
address
ltc1q6cs82zknuhaurph7euqna27ehd656gg86ukwvt
transaction
24871fa6af9735ce3dcaa74bea6db8d05aab3a294f665b3fcc23a51dd5ecc1c1
spent
true